Back in my old film days I was processing my black and white negative films in my own darkroom – working on the finest 35 mm and 6×6 and 6×7 cm medium format negatives, and afterwards spent a lot of time in the positive darkroom to finally get fantastic fine art black and white prints on silver rich baryta paper.
Today I still love to shoot in black and white or even more in monochrome color using my modern digital cameras.
Here is a bunch of my recent monochrome images of three epic train stations in Basel, Paris and Bédarieux. I love the analogue film look of the images.
